They Say All Music Guide

Out of all Lee Ranaldo’s solo projects, East Jesus is one of the most open and listenable. A collection of lo-fi home recordings, the album captures the Sonic Youth guitarist at both his most accessible and his most experimental, ranging from soundscapes to quiet, meditative pop/rock songs. It’s the least mannered of all of his solo releases, which makes it his most rewarding album. – Stephen Thomas Erlewine
